We've all noticed the large construction sites popping up on our commutes 🚍🏗️ There's little question: the "slow burning" housing crisis is changing east and north Madison's skyline.
"There is tremendous demand for more housing ... The economics of redevelopment projects do not work unless the new development contains a higher density of housing units," explained Bill Connors, exec. director of Smart Growth Greater Madison.
RISE Madison apartments and townhomes opened in 2025 on the corner of East Wash and Fair Oaks, adding options for young professionals, families, and Madison College students. The LakeRidge Bank development is well under way on Milwaukee Street, a prime location for current residents dreaming of proximity to affordable groceries, fuel and neighborhood parks (and the hundreds of the 18,400 new Madison arrivals expected by 2030).
And the added question: Will it be affordable?

It’s official: school supply costs are up a staggering 30% 😱💸This year it costs an average of $130 for a full set of supplies and a new backpack.
That’s more than inflation. Definitely more than wages. Families big and small are struggling to keep up🎒🙃 But what can you do to help Madison this summer?
